With this rank it will be difficult for you to get high demanding branches in top colleges.
Cutoff varies every year depending on various factors. Keep in mind that your chances to get a seat will depend on the following basis:
Number of seats available
Number of students applied for the same branch
Performance of the students
The category you belong to etc.
You can go for JOSAA and CSAB counselling. Also, you can apply for central University. There you will get more advantages to get colleges.
